Quebrada de Humahuaca

This adventure will take you beyond time visiting landscapes and unique villages for their beauty and people. Valleys of San Salvador de Jujuy, Quebrada de Humahuaca, Yala, Volcano, Tumbaya, Purmamarca, Hill of the 7 Colors, Coloraditos, Maimará, Palette of the Painter, Tilcara, archaeological site El Pucará de Tilcara, Huacalera, Tropic of Capricorn, Uquía ( Pinturas Cuzqueñas), Humahuaca and its Monument to the heroes of Independence, return to Jujuy.
